According to a recent BBC report, growing dissatisfaction with fake profiles on mainstream dating platforms has prompted the launch of several new dating services that promise to cut out cheats. These startups are introducing different verification methods—ranging from background checks to video-based identity confirmation—to address the epidemic of bogus accounts. The article highlights that the motivation behind these new ventures is the widespread user frustration with encountering fraudulent profiles, which can lead to safety concerns and wasted time. While the report does not name specific companies, it indicates that the newcomers are employing varied technological and human-in-the-loop approaches to ensure authenticity. The trend reflects a broader push within the consumer technology sector to tackle trust and safety issues at scale, as dating apps grapple with balancing user privacy with identity verification.

Key takeaways from this development include the central role that trust and safety play in the long-term viability of dating platforms. Established players such as Match Group and Bumble have already invested in AI and manual review systems, but user complaints about fake profiles persist. The emergence of startups dedicated solely to anti-fraud dating services could pressure incumbents to accelerate their verification capabilities or face user churn. From a market perspective, the online dating industry is mature but fragmented; any new entrant that successfully solves the authenticity problem could capture a meaningful share of the market by appealing to security-conscious users. Additionally, the shift toward more rigorous verification might increase operational costs for all players, potentially affecting profitability or business models that rely on large user bases with low barriers to entry. The fact that investors have reportedly taken note of these startups suggests that venture capital sees value in trust-enhancing solutions within the dating vertical.

From an investment standpoint, the rise of fact-based dating services could represent a niche but growing opportunity within the consumer internet sector. While it is too early to predict which approaches will gain traction, the potential for disruption is worth monitoring. Users may increasingly prioritise platforms that can guarantee a higher degree of authenticity, which could lead to premium pricing willingness or subscription models over free ad-supported services. However, significant challenges remain, including privacy regulations (such as GDPR), the risk of false positives in verification, and the difficulty of scaling human-led checks. Investors considering this space should apply cautious language—any claims about guaranteed market share or user adoption would be premature. The broader implication is that trust and safety technology is becoming a competitive differentiator not only in dating but across social platforms, which may attract further investment into verification infrastructure. As always, the success of these startups will depend on execution, user adoption, and the ability to navigate regulatory hurdles.
